9- The Zombie Bunker

There hasn’t been a zombie apocalypse yet but it looks like some people are pretty well prepared! Just in case zombies do decide to take over the world, there is a zombie proof house known as the zombie bunker. Located in London, the entire house is built with solid concrete and moveable walls further backed up with thick iron sheets. Even the windows are backed up with tough concrete sheets. There is a drawbridge system for the entry and exit and it is the only way in or out. If you have to get out, you might have to rehearse it first which makes it clear that the architects did not risk our safety from any point of view. The building is not an aesthetic one, but who sees beauty when zombies are coming for you. You know where to head in case.

6- Maximum Security Mansion

The name of this mansion is not quite pretentious as it seems, it is literal. The Maximum Security Mansion in evergreen Colorado is definitely very heavily protected. As the property spreads over 32 acres, it has a six million dollar security system which almost put all the other houses at shame.

5- The Corby Family Residence

The Corby family residence located in the Hollywood hills of California are known for their expensive and excessive use of security. The millionaire residents of the property are very much protected by the biometric recognition software and earthquake prevention techniques. Earthquake proof houses are common throughout the US. The Corbies have their house built of concrete buried up to thirty feet below grounds in case if nature strikes.
